Stop Slop
AI が書く文章の決まり文句と構造パターンを診断・除去するスキル — by Hardik Pandya
Stop Slop は、AI が生成する文章に繰り返し現れる「クセ」を検出・除去するスキル。フレーズレベルの口癖(喉払い前置き・強調語・ビジネス用語)から、文法・構造レベルのパターン(二項対比・受動態・疑似主体)まで幅広く対応する。Claude、GPT などどのモデルでも動作し、下書き・編集・コンテンツレビューの場面で使う。
SKILL.md をシステムプロンプトに追加、または Claude Projects の Knowledge に登録して起動する。references/ の 3 ファイルはオンデマンドで参照される。
-
01
フィラーを削る。 喉払いの前置き・強調の口癖・副詞をすべて除去する。 詳細は
references/phrases.md -
02
構造的クリシェを崩す。 二項対比・否定列挙・断片的強調・レトリック仕掛け・疑似主体を避ける。 詳細は
references/structures.md -
03
能動態を使う。 すべての文に「人間の主体」が行動する形にする。受動態禁止。無生物が人間の動詞を取る表現も禁止。
-
04
具体的に書く。「理由は構造的です」のような曖昧な宣言は使わない。具体的なものを名指しする。「すべて」「常に」「絶対」などの大げさな一般化も禁止。
-
05
読者を現場に置く。 観察者視点で書かない。「人々は〜する傾向がある」より「あなたは〜する」。抽象より具体的なシーン。
-
06
リズムを変える。 文の長さを混ぜる。列挙は 3 つより 2 つ。段落の末尾パターンを変える。em ダッシュは使わない。
-
07
読者を信頼する。 事実を直接述べる。ソフトランディング・正当化・手取り足取りの解説は不要。
-
08
名言候補を削る。 引用されそうな一文に聞こえたら書き直す。
| カテゴリ | 代表例 | 対処 |
|---|---|---|
| 喉払い前置き |
"Here's the thing:"、"It turns out"、
"The uncomfortable truth is"、"Let me be clear"、
"The truth is,"
|
削除して要点を直接書く |
| 強調の口癖 |
"Full stop."、"Let that sink in."、
"Make no mistake"、"This matters because"
|
削除 |
| ビジネス用語 |
navigate、unpack、lean into、
landscape、game-changer、deep dive、
moving forward、circle back
|
平易な言葉に置き換える |
| 副詞全般 |
really、just、literally、
genuinely、honestly、simply、
actually、deeply、truly、
crucially
|
すべて削除 |
| フィラーフレーズ |
"At its core"、"In today's X"、
"It's worth noting"、"At the end of the day"、
"In a world where"、"The reality is"
|
削除 |
| メタコメント |
"Let me walk you through..."、
"In this section, we'll..."、
"The rest of this essay explains..."、
"As we'll see..."
|
削除してテキストを動かす |
| 曖昧な宣言 |
"The reasons are structural"、
"The implications are significant"、
"The stakes are high"
|
具体的な内容に置き換える |
| パターン名 | 典型例 | 改善策 |
|---|---|---|
| 二項対比 |
"Not because X. Because Y.""The answer isn't X. It's Y.""It feels like X. It's actually Y."
|
Y を直接書く。否定を使わない。 |
| 否定列挙 |
"Not a X... Not a Y... A Z.""It wasn't X. It wasn't Y. It was Z."
|
Z だけ書く。助走は不要。 |
| 断片的強調 |
"Speed. That's it. That's the thing.""X. And Y. And Z."
|
完全な文で書く。内容で勝負する。 |
| レトリック仕掛け |
"What if I told you...""Here's what I mean:""Think about it:"
|
要点を直接述べる。 |
| 疑似主体 |
"a complaint becomes a fix""the decision emerges""the data tells us""the market rewards"
|
行為者を名指しする。「誰かが〜した」に変える。 |
| 距離のある語り手 |
"Nobody designed this.""This happens because...""People tend to..."
|
読者を現場に置く。「あなたは〜しない」に変える。 |
| 受動態 |
"X was created""It is believed that""Mistakes were made"
|
行為者を文頭に置く。 |
| Wh- 語始まり |
"What makes this hard is...""Why this works...""How we solved..."
|
主語から始める。制約を直接名指しする。 |
"Here's the thing: building products is hard. Not because the technology is complex. Because people are complex. Let that sink in."
"Building products is hard. Technology is manageable. People aren't."
前置きを削除。二項対比を廃止。強調語を削除。直接的な断言に変換。
"It turns out that most teams struggle with alignment. The uncomfortable truth is that nobody wants to admit they're confused. And that's okay."
"Teams struggle with alignment. Nobody admits confusion."
「most」の曖昧さを削除。前置きフレーズを除去。許可を与える末尾を削除。
"In today's fast-paced landscape, we need to lean into discomfort and navigate uncertainty with clarity. This matters because your competition isn't waiting."
"Move faster. Your competition is."
用語を全廃。コアメッセージを 6 語で表現。
"Speed. Quality. Cost. You can only pick two. That's it. That's the tradeoff."
"Speed, quality, cost—pick two."
1 文に収める。冗長な強調を削除。
"What if I told you that the best teams don't optimize for productivity? Here's what I mean: they optimize for learning. Think about it."
"The best teams optimize for learning, not productivity."
直接的な主張。レトリックの足場を全廃。
断言か宣言か?
リズムが変化しているか?
読者の知性を信頼しているか?
人間らしく聞こえるか?
削れる箇所がないか?
- github.com/hardikpandya/stop-slop — GitHub リポジトリ
- hvpandya.com — 作者 Hardik Pandya のサイト
参照ファイル
- SKILL.md — コアルール・Quick Checks・スコアリング
- references/phrases.md — 削除すべきフレーズ一覧(喉払い・強調・ビジネス用語・副詞・メタコメント)
- references/structures.md — 避けるべき構造パターン(二項対比・否定列挙・断片強調・受動態など)
- references/examples.md — Before / After 変換例 5 件